Fetal Alcohol Syndrome (FAS)/ Fetal Alcohol Effects (FAE) is a leading cause of birth defects and may be the most common cause of mental disabilities. From current studies, it appears that FAS/FAE may be more prevalent than Downe Syndrome (one per 600 live births) and spina bifida (one per 700 live births). The world wide incidence of FAS has been estimated to be one child in 500 births. While a newborn can be withdrawn from - addiction to alcohol or other drugs, the developmental disabilities and birth defects remain throughout life. Some of the birth defects may be corrected, but the impact on the brain is permanent. The social ef- fects of FAS/FAE follow a child for a lifetime. Panther Profile By Anita Wein EXETER - Student Council is one of the fundamental groups within South Huron District High School. They coordinate and orga- nize all outside activities such as dances, fundraising and intermural sports. This year's council consists of nine students and two advis- ors. The council is elected by the student body in May of the previ- ous year. This year's council is striving to bring a new creativity to the school as well as provide fun opportunities for everyone. All of the events held at the school so far this year have been very successful thanks to the support of the students and staff. If anyone has any ide- as for Student Council, representatives would be glad to listen. The members of the Council are: Adam Jean, president; Andrew Hern, first vice president; Anita Wein, second vice president; Melissa Brock, social convenor; Lindsay McKay, treasurer; Kristy Ahrens, secretary; Bryan McAllister, athletic chairperson; Heather Davis, athletic liason; and Jason Shultz, trustee. Everyone is really enjoying their positions on Council. This year's group is working very well together. They thank the community for their support of South Huron. Get involved, and participate.
